Ordinals
beta
Sat 724493559123069
decimal
144898.3559123069
degree
0°144898′1762″3559123069‴
percentile
34.4996933295244%
name
ishuhuegrsu
cycle
0
epoch
0
period
71
block
144898
offset
3559123069
timestamp
2011-09-11 11:07:46 UTC
rarity
common
prev
next